Culley Larson, a 10-year-old boy whose bike was stolen, is being made whole by none other than real estate mogul/reality TV star Donald Trump. After the theft of his BMX model, Casey took to YouTube, posting a video in hope that the thief would see it and do the right thing, The Huffington Post reports.
“Fox & Friends” showed the video, and after seeing it, Trump contacted the program’s co-anchor Steve Doocy and offered to buy Larson a new bike.

“He’s such a great kid,” Trump said on the show. “He said he prayed for his bike. When he prays for his bike we have to come through.”
Larson, appearing on Fox & Friends with Trump, said 10 other people also donated bikes in response to his video. He plans to give those bikes to other children who had theirs stolen.
